IIRC, the keyboard and trackpad report as bog standard Bluetooth input devices and are only handled differently on macOS. So if your OS of choice can recognize Bluetooth input devices, they should work. There may be a few mapping oddities (I needed to go in and re-map my Apple keyboard in Linux as the specific model wasn't recognized by my distro).
